Appearances


In video games

Leifang is a college student born into a wealthy family. She was officially aged nineteen prior to the two-year timeline skip in '' Dead or Alive 5''. Leifang is depicted in the games as a personable woman of justice and bearing an independent spirit, and hopes that by honing her own martial arts skills, she can inspire others to do the same. Her youth and general life inexperience sometimes causes her to act impulsively. In the storyline of the original game, she was saved from a gang of street fighters by martial artist Jann Lee. Rather than being thankful, she instead becomes obsessed over defeating Jann Lee in battle, as she is bitter over his intervention because she believes she was capable at the time of saving herself. Reception

The character has received mainly positive reception by gaming media. ''Dreamcast Magazine'' described Leifang as "a Chinese beauty in all senses of the word...as well as proving to be a bit of a femme fatale at the same time", while she was "an elegant fighter if ever there was one.""Alive & Heaving". ''PSX Magazine'' chose Leifang as the character most fun to play as in the first game. Sina Corp stated that no fighting game fan would not recognise Leifang's dresses, while Kotaku's Brian Ashcraft called her "everyone's favorite supreme ultimate fist college student." Leifang was voted the ''Dead or Alive'' series' ninth-most popular female character in a fan poll held by Koei Tecmo in 2014 and 2015. She almost qualified for '' Dead or Alive Xtreme 3'', but in the end was barely beaten by Helena Douglas in an Asian popularity poll. She was, however, eventually included via an update in the game's PC version, ''Dead or Alive Xtreme Venus Vacation''. A poll for the most erotic girl in the history of fighting games conducted by Japanese web portal Goo had Leifang and Tina share the 17th/18th place (out of 50 contesters) in 2016.
